# Idempotency key handling for payment retries (Ledgerbird gateway).
#
# Each charge attempt against the Thornquist processor carries a key derived
# from order id plus attempt epoch. Keys are held in the dedupe store long
# enough to cover the full retry horizon, including delayed webhook replays.
# Reviewer note: the key TTL must strictly exceed the maximum retry span, or
# late retries will double-charge — this caused incident PM-late-capture.
# The retry and TTL behavior is governed by the constants below:

tuning table, yahap-hahip:
BUDGETS = {
    "praiel": 88,
    "quenox": 61,
    "nordor": 332,
    "gorix": 835,
    "ruswyn": 186,
}

## Changed defaults

Heads up: the Ledgerline tax-rate lookup cache now defaults to a 15-minute TTL instead of 24 hours. Turns out rates in the Veldt County sandbox were going stale mid-demo, which was embarrassing. Eviction is now LRU rather than FIFO, and the cache warms on boot. If you're reviewing, check that nothing hardcodes the old TTL. The new defaults land as follows.

deployment values, bajop-taweg:
holwyn:
  log_level: debug
  metrics_host: metrics.holwyn.zemvarsys.internal
  pool_size: 32

Heads up team — Brindlemoor Estates are doing their annual site audit on Thursday morning. Two assessors will walk floors 2 through 4 with a checklist, mostly fire exits and signage. Someone from our desk should tag along so they don't wander into the Quill Lab. Marta is point of contact. They'll need temporary access through the east stairwell door, so use the pass code below.

door code, tajof-kageg: bdg-QVDCE-3

## Artifact Signing: Pooler Builds

All release artifacts for the Denwick connection pooler are signed after the build stage completes. Before promoting a pooler image to production, verify its signature and confirm pool-size defaults match the release notes. Verification of each signed artifact should be performed with the public key shown below.

deploy key for baduf-hawef: bky4_mkWs